Fenn is a macOS file search application powered by AI, enabling users to rapidly locate documents, videos, audio, and images stored locally on their devices. It functions entirely offline, safeguarding privacy by avoiding cloud storage or tracking. Users can easily configure Fenn by downloading AI models, indexing their files, and using a keyboard shortcut for instant searching. It provides straightforward pricing options, such as a monthly subscription or a one-time purchase with lifetime updates. Fenn is perfect for individuals seeking a quick, private, and effective method for file retrieval without sacrificing security or privacy.

Twin AI is a code-free automation solution that incorporates AI to aid businesses in enhancing workflows and managing substantial information volumes. It empowers users to examine documents, contrast contracts, create visuals, condense data, classify inputs, and identify data anomalies. The platform also enables sophisticated website scraping and facilitates content creation with adjustable tones. Businesses can safely deploy, trial, and operate AI-fueled processes without programming, making it applicable across diverse sectors. Featuring abilities like sentiment analysis, forecasting, and automated form creation, Twin AI assists organizations in boosting efficiency by automating routine tasks and utilizing AI for informed decision-making.
Excel Whisper is an AI-based resource designed to act as an expert Excel guide, providing tailored support, interactive demonstrations, and unique solutions for tasks in Excel across different levels of expertise. It aids users in developing their Excel abilities, saving time on intricate tasks, and boosting productivity with spreadsheets. Whether for professionals, students, or educators who frequently utilize Excel, this tool can assist in optimizing workflow, mastering advanced features, and fully leveraging spreadsheet software for data analysis and reporting activities.
Aviator is a platform designed to enhance developer productivity by simplifying software development processes. It automates redundant tasks, oversees code merges, supports effective code reviews, and offers actionable insights. Developed by former Google engineers, it accommodates both monorepo and microservice setups and integrates effortlessly with current toolchains. Engineering teams opt for Aviator to remove workflow obstacles, boost code quality, and speed up their development cycles, enabling developers to concentrate on creative problem-solving instead of handling process-related tasks.
